Why does cardstock crack when folded?

The cellulose fibers that form the body of a sheet of paper should be running parallel to the folded edge. This is called grain direction.The paper surface can pull away from the body of the sheet, increasing the chances of cracking. A good example is Kromekote, a cast coated sheet, which is coated on both sides.

What kind of paper is used for greeting cards?

Uncoated paper is often considered the best paper for greeting cards because it is the easiest to write on. It’s the same paper type that is used for writing pads, notepads and books. It has a modern matt finish and does not reflect the light unlike silk paper.

What is the tool used to fold paper?

A bone folder, bonefolder, or folding bone is a dull-edged hand tool used to fold and crease material in crafts such as bookbinding, cardmaking, origami, and other paper crafts that require a sharp crease or fold. The tool was also used when correspondence by letter writing was more formal and an art.

How do I make a folded pamphlet on Microsoft Word?

Create a booklet or book

  1. Go to Layout > Margins > Custom Margins.
  2. Change the setting for Multiple pages to Book fold.
  3. To reserve space on the inside fold for binding, increase the width of the Gutter.
  4. You can add many embellishments to your booklet’s appearance.
  5. Select OK.
